import random import Image class myQuiz : numberofQuestions=10 bones = { 0 : "NA", 1 : "Spinal Column", 7: "Skull", 2: "Cervical Vertabrae", 3: "Thoracic Vertabrae", 4: "Lumbar Vertabrae", 8 : "Cranium", 5: "Sacrum", 6: "Coccyx", 9: "Mandible", 10: "Clavicle", 11: "Manubrium", 12: "Sternum", 13: "Scapula", 14: "Humerus", 15: "Ribs", 16: "Ilium", 17: "Radius", 18: "Ulna", 19: "Carpals", 20: "Metacarpals", 21: "Phalanges", 22: "Femur", 23: "Patella", 24: "Tibia", 25: "Fibula", 26: "Tarsals", 27: "Metatarsals", 28: "Phalanges" } # Returns 5 numbers from 1 to 28 def getQuestions(self): Questions= [] while len(Questions) < self.numberofQuestions: number=random.randrange(1, 28, 1) print number if number not in Questions: Questions.append(number) print Questions return Questions def askQuestion(self,questionNumber): answer=input('Which number is the %s ' %(self.bones[questionNumber])) if answer == questionNumber: print "Correct" return True else : print "Wrong, the answer was %s" %(questionNumber) return False def runTest(self): correctAnswers=0 questions=self.getQuestions() for question in questions : print question isCorrect = self.askQuestion(question) if isCorrect==True: correctAnswers=correctAnswers+1 percentage=100 * correctAnswers/float(self.numberofQuestions) print "You scored %s %% " %(percentage) def showSkeleton(self): image=Image.open("./Human_skeleton_front_numbered.png") image.show() def main(): newQuiz=myQuiz() newQuiz.showSkeleton() newQuiz.runTest() # Used when testing #newQuiz.getQuestions() #newQuiz.askQuestion(5) #newQuiz.askQuestion(13) if __name__ == '__main__': main()
